Skills to Look For in MEAN Stack Developers

When evaluating MEAN Stack developers in Rochester, start with the fundamentals of the stack. A strong candidate should understand MongoDB schema design, indexing, aggregation pipelines, data modeling tradeoffs, and performance tuning. On the server side, they should be comfortable building RESTful APIs with Express.js and Node.js, handling authentication, authorization, validation, error handling, logging, and integration with third-party services.

Angular expertise is especially important for the front end. Look for experience with TypeScript, Angular components, services, routing, RxJS, state management, reactive forms, modular architecture, and performance optimization. For enterprise applications, Angular developers should also understand accessibility, browser compatibility, reusable UI patterns, and maintainable component libraries. Complementary skills can make a major difference. Strong MEAN Stack developers often have experience with AWS, Azure, Docker, Kubernetes, GraphQL, Redis, PostgreSQL, Firebase, message queues, Elasticsearch, and API documentation tools such as Swagger or OpenAPI. They should also understand security best practices, including JWT handling, OAuth, input sanitization, dependency scanning, secure headers, rate limiting, and protection against common OWASP vulnerabilities.

Modern development practices are just as important as framework knowledge. Ask candidates about Git workflows, code reviews, CI/CD pipelines, automated testing, unit tests, integration tests, end-to-end testing with tools such as Cypress or Playwright, and deployment strategies. A developer who can ship clean code but cannot work inside a disciplined delivery process may slow down your team.

Portfolio review should focus on outcomes, not just screenshots. Ask to see examples of production applications, API design, database decisions, performance improvements, user workflows, and measurable business impact. Strong candidates can explain why they made technical choices, how they handled constraints, and what they would improve in the next iteration.

Hiring Options in Rochester

Rochester companies typically consider three main approaches when hiring MEAN Stack developers: full-time employees, freelance developers, and AI Orchestration Pods. Each model has advantages depending on your timeline, risk tolerance, budget, and need for accountability.

Full-time employees are ideal when you need long-term ownership, deep domain knowledge, and continuous product development. The tradeoff is that recruiting can take weeks or months, and the fully loaded cost includes salary, benefits, management time, onboarding, equipment, and retention risk. Freelance developers can be useful for short-term features, bug fixes, prototypes, or overflow work. However, freelance engagements can become difficult to manage when projects require architecture, QA, DevOps, documentation, security review, and consistent delivery governance.
